.navigation{left:0;position:fixed;top:0;width:100%;z-index:110}.navigation:after{background-color:rgba(0,0,0,.5);display:inline-block;height:100vh;position:fixed;right:0;top:0;width:100vw;z-index:5}.navigation .nav-container{display:-webkit-box;display:-webkit-flex;display:-ms-flexbox;display:flex;padding:1.5em 2.5em;-webkit-box-pack:justify;-webkit-justify-content:space-between;-ms-flex-pack:justify;justify-content:space-between;-webkit-box-align:center;-webkit-align-items:center;-ms-flex-align:center;align-items:center;background-color:#000;margin-left:auto;margin-right:auto}.navigation.navigation-overlay:after{content:""}.navigation ul{list-style-type:none}.navigation .logo{vertical-align:middle}.navigation .logo img{max-width:100%}.navigation .menu{vertical-align:middle}.navigation .menu-links{display:inline-block}.navigation .hide-links{display:none}.navigation .menu-item{color:#fff;display:inline-block;margin-right:1.875em;text-transform:uppercase}.navigation .search{display:inline-block;position:relative;top:-3px}.navigation .search-input-container{display:none;max-width:28.125em;position:absolute;right:-76px;top:-webkit-calc(100% + 2em + 2px);top:calc(100% + 2em + 2px);width:80vw}.navigation .search-input-container input{background-image:none!important;color:#63666b;padding:0 20px}.navigation .search-input-container input::-ms-clear{display:none;height:0;width:0}.navigation .search-input-container i{color:#0056b9;cursor:pointer;font-size:1.5em;position:absolute;right:40px;top:10px}@media screen and (max-width:47.9375em){.navigation .search-input-container i{font-size:19.2px;top:15px}}.navigation .search-input{color:#63666b;font-size:1.25em;padding-left:1em;padding-right:2em;width:100%}.navigation .predictive-results{color:#63666b;display:none;margin-top:1em}.navigation .predictive-result{border-top:1px solid #cacaca;cursor:pointer;font-size:1.25em;padding:1em}.navigation .predictive-result:last-of-type{padding-bottom:0}.navigation .predictive-result .match{font-style:normal;font-weight:700}.navigation .button-menu-search{border-right:1px solid #fff;height:1.25em;position:relative;vertical-align:middle;width:2.5em}.navigation .button-menu-search:after,.navigation .button-menu-search:before{color:#fff;font-family:ionicons;font-size:1.5625em;left:0;line-height:.75;position:absolute;top:58%;-webkit-transform:translate3d(0,-50%,0);transform:translate3d(0,-50%,0)}.navigation .button-menu-search:before{content:""}.navigation .button-menu-search:after{content:"";display:none}.navigation .button-menu-hamburger{display:inline-block;margin-left:1.25em}.navigation .button-menu-hamburger:after,.navigation .button-menu-hamburger:before{color:#fff;font-family:ionicons;font-size:1.875em;pointer-events:none;vertical-align:middle}.navigation .button-menu-hamburger:before{content:""}.navigation .button-menu-hamburger:after{content:"";display:none}.navigation .show-search-input .search-input-container{display:block}.navigation .show-search-input .button-menu-search:before{display:none}.navigation .show-results .predictive-results,.navigation .show-search-input .button-menu-search:after{display:block}.side-nav .animate-primary-menu{display:none!important}.side-nav .animate-menu{display:block!important;height:auto!important}.navigation .logo img{width:auto!important}.menu ul{list-style-type:none;margin:0;padding:0}.menu ul,.menu>div{display:inline-block}.navigation .button-menu-search{background:0 0;padding:1px 6px}.navigation .button-menu-hamburger{line-height:normal;padding:1px 6px}.navigation .menu{align-items:center;display:flex;flex-wrap:wrap}.navigation .search{margin-left:5px;margin-right:5px}.menu>div>ul{position:relative;top:-1px}.button-close-side-nav,.button-menu-hamburger,.button-menu-search{cursor:pointer}.search form{background-color:#fff;border:1px solid #d4d4d4;border-radius:1.4375em;display:-webkit-box;display:-moz-box;display:-webkit-flex;display:-moz-flex;display:-ms-flexbox;display:flex;flex-grow:1;font-size:1em}.search form input{background:none;border:none;box-sizing:border-box;display:block;font-size:16px;height:100%;height:44px;left:0;line-height:24px;outline:0;overflow:auto;padding:0 1.25em!important;resize:none;right:0;text-align:left;text-indent:0;white-space:pre}.search form button{background:none;border:0;color:#0056b9;color:currentColor;cursor:pointer;height:2.875em;line-height:0;overflow:hidden;text-align:center;text-decoration:none;vertical-align:middle;width:60px}.search form button:before{background-image:url(//477837.fs1.hubspotusercontent-na1.net/hubfs/477837/raw_assets/public/Burns_McDonnell_February_2022/images/search_blue.svg);color:currentColor;content:"";height:1.5em;width:1.5em}.search form button:hover:before{background-image:url(//477837.fs1.hubspotusercontent-na1.net/hubfs/477837/raw_assets/public/Burns_McDonnell_February_2022/images/search_white.svg)}.search form button span{display:none}.search form button:before{background-position:50%;background-repeat:no-repeat;background-size:24px;bottom:0;height:100%;left:0;position:absolute;right:0;top:0;transition:all .3s ease;width:100%}.search form button{align-items:center;border-radius:0 1.4375em 1.4375em 0;display:flex;font-size:1em;justify-content:center;min-width:60px;position:relative;transition:none}.search form button:hover{background-color:#0056b9}.search form:focus-within{border-color:#a9a9a9;-webkit-box-shadow:inset 0 1px 2px rgba(0,0,0,.3);box-shadow:inset 0 1px 2px rgba(0,0,0,.3)}.side-nav{background-color:#fff;border-left:1px solid #cacaca;height:100vh;height:100vh!important;position:fixed;right:-1000px;top:0;-webkit-transform:translateX(100%);-ms-transform:translateX(100%);transform:translateX(100%);-webkit-transition:-webkit-transform .3s,right .3s,width .3s ease-in-out;transition:transform .3s,right .3s,width .3s ease-in-out;width:310px;z-index:9999}.side-nav .hs_cos_wrapper_type_module{height:100%;overflow-x:hidden;overflow-y:auto}.side-nav.show-side-nav{right:0;-webkit-transform:translateX(0);-ms-transform:translateX(0);transform:translateX(0)}.side-nav.show-side-nav:after{content:""}.side-nav .button-close-side-nav:before{color:#fff;content:"";font-family:ionicons;font-size:1.875em}.side-nav .button-close-side-nav{display:none;padding:1em 1.5em;position:absolute;right:100%;top:0;-webkit-transition:visibility .1s linear .3s;transition:visibility .1s linear .3s;visibility:hidden}.side-nav.show-side-nav .button-close-side-nav{display:block;-webkit-transition:none;transition:none;visibility:visible}.prevent-scroll{overflow:hidden}.side-nav ul{list-style:none;margin:0;padding:0}.side-nav .submenu li.no-submenu>a{color:#0057b8;display:block;font-size:1.125em;padding:.55556em 1.66667em;text-transform:uppercase}.side-nav .mega-menu li.has-submenu>a,.side-nav .mega-menu>li:nth-child(2)>a,.side-nav ul.submenu:not(.mega-menu) li.has-submenu>a{background-color:#ebebeb;border-bottom:1px solid #cacaca;color:#0057b8;display:block;font-size:1.40625em;padding:1em 2.66667em 1em 1.33333em;position:relative;text-transform:uppercase;-webkit-transition:all .3s ease-in-out;transition:all .3s ease-in-out}.side-nav .mega-menu li.has-submenu>a:after,.side-nav ul.submenu:not(.mega-menu) li.has-submenu>a:after{content:"";font-family:fontawesome;position:absolute;right:1.33333em;top:50%;-webkit-transform:translateY(-50%) translateX(50%);-ms-transform:translateY(-50%) translateX(50%);transform:translateY(-50%) translateX(50%)}.mega-menu{height:100%;overflow-y:auto}.side-nav li.has-submenu{position:relative}.side-nav .mega-menu li.has-submenu:hover>a:after{color:#fff}.side-nav .mega-menu li.has-submenu:hover>a,.side-nav .mega-menu>li:nth-child(2)>a:hover,.side-nav ul.submenu:not(.mega-menu) li.has-submenu:hover>a{background:#0057b7;color:#fff}.side-nav .mega-menu>li:nth-child(3){margin-bottom:1.40625em}.side-nav .child_trigger{cursor:pointer;height:100%;left:0;position:absolute;top:0;width:100%}.side-nav ul.submenu:not(.mega-menu){background-color:#fff;height:100%;overflow-y:scroll;position:absolute;right:0;top:0;width:100%;-webkit-overflow-scrolling:touch;text-transform:uppercase;-webkit-transform:translateX(100%);-ms-transform:translateX(100%);transform:translateX(100%);-webkit-transition:-webkit-transform .3s;transition:transform .3s;z-index:999999}.side-nav .submenu.child-open{-webkit-transform:translateX(0);-ms-transform:translateX(0);transform:translateX(0)}.side-nav ul.active-panel{-webkit-transform:translateX(0)!important;-ms-transform:translateX(0)!important;transform:translateX(0)!important}.dropdown-wrapper .submenu{background-color:#fff;height:100%;overflow-y:scroll;position:absolute;right:0;top:0;width:100%;-webkit-overflow-scrolling:touch;font-size:100%;text-transform:uppercase;-webkit-transform:translateX(100%);-ms-transform:translateX(100%);transform:translateX(100%);-webkit-transition:-webkit-transform .3s;transition:transform .3s;z-index:999999}.dropdown-wrapper .submenu.child-open{-webkit-transform:translateX(0);-ms-transform:translateX(0);transform:translateX(0)}.dl-back>a{background-color:#ebebeb;border-bottom:1px solid #cacaca;color:#0057b8;display:block;font-size:1.40625em;margin-bottom:1em;padding:1em 2.66667em 1em 1.33333em;position:relative;text-align:left;text-transform:uppercase;-webkit-transition:all .3s ease-in-out;transition:all .3s ease-in-out;width:100%}.dl-back>a:after{color:inherit;content:"";font-family:fontawesome;position:absolute;right:1.33333em;top:50%;-webkit-transform:translateY(-50%) translateX(50%);-ms-transform:translateY(-50%) translateX(50%);transform:translateY(-50%) translateX(50%)}.dl-back>a:hover{background:#0057b8;color:#fff}.dropdown-wrapper .submenu li.first-child{font-weight:700;margin-top:2.52222em!important}.dropdown-wrapper .submenu>li:not(.dl-back){font-size:16px;margin:1.37em 0;padding:0 1.875em}.first-child+li{display:none}.dropdown-wrapper .submenu li:not(.dl-back) a{color:#0057b8;font-size:18px}.first-child+li.has-submenu{display:block}.dropdown-wrapper li.has-submenu>a{background-color:#ebebeb;border-bottom:1px solid #cacaca;display:block;font-size:1.40625em!important;margin:0!important;padding:1em 1.33333em!important;padding-right:2.66667em;position:relative;text-transform:uppercase;-webkit-transition:all .3s ease-in-out;transition:all .3s ease-in-out}.dropdown-wrapper li.has-submenu>a:after{content:"";font-family:fontawesome;position:absolute;right:1.33333em;top:50%;-webkit-transform:translateY(-50%) translateX(50%);-ms-transform:translateY(-50%) translateX(50%);transform:translateY(-50%) translateX(50%)}.dropdown-wrapper li.has-submenu:hover>a{background:#0057b8;color:#fff}.dropdown-wrapper .submenu:not(.level-1) .first-child{margin:1.37em 0!important}.dropdown-wrapper li.has-submenu{margin:0!important;padding:0!important}.menu ul ul{background:#fff;display:block;left:0;opacity:0;pointer-events:none;position:absolute;top:100%;transition:all .3s ease;visibility:hidden;z-index:9}.menu ul ul li{display:block!important;margin-right:0!important}.menu ul li:hover>ul{opacity:1;pointer-events:all;visibility:visible}.menu ul ul li a{display:block;padding:10px}.menu ul ul ul{left:10%;top:0}@media screen and (max-width:59.375em){#hs_cos_wrapper_main_menu{display:none}}@media screen and (max-width:47.9375em){.navigation .nav-container{padding:.5em 1em}.navigation .logo{position:relative;top:1px;width:11.5em}.navigation .search-input-container{position:fixed;right:5%;top:40px;width:90%}.navigation .button-menu-search{width:2em}.navigation .button-menu-hamburger{background-color:rgba(0,0,0,.01);margin-left:.25em}.navigation .side-nav,.side-nav{font-size:.875em;width:260px}.dropdown-wrapper .submenu.level-1 .first-child,.dropdown-wrapper .submenu.level-3 .first-child{margin-top:2.42222em!important}.dropdown-wrapper .submenu>li:not(.dl-back){padding:0 1.675em}#max-dropdown3 .first-child{margin-top:2.52222em!important}.side-nav .button-close-side-nav:before{font-size:38px}.side-nav.show-side-nav .button-close-side-nav{padding:15px 25px}}header.header{min-height:100px}@media screen and (max-width:47.9375em){header.header{min-height:51px}}